Transaction 051249221e8bd473e9d2326c8280c5f03b21a23f30affbc75ad4973669ea9766
1 Input
2 Outputs
- 051249221e8bd473e9d2326c8280c5f03b21a23f30affbc75ad4973669ea9766:0
- 051249221e8bd473e9d2326c8280c5f03b21a23f30affbc75ad4973669ea9766:1
value 118465
address 3Jp7cDMw4EWpHhtSPmTeFvJxkSg8xBJkr9
value 1500000
address 3DTH4df6mumqB2x6fqFXeNWv4JNxTE4d48